Zoo becomes Zushi Games
A new label called Zushi Games launches next month, built from what was previously Zoo Digital Publishing.The original Sheffield-based Zoo was bought by US outfit Greenscreen Inc a year ago, but bosses Ian Stewart and Barry Hatch regained control of the firm via a management buy-out in November. Read More »NPD: Wii Play passes 10m US sales
Having once again bossed the North American games market in what was another record-breaking month in February, Nintendo has revealed that Wii Play has now sold over 10m units in the territory. Sales of the Wii hit 753,000 in February, an increase of 74 per cent year-on-year. DS sold an …
